        Benteke did much better tonight, won everything in the air, played some football as well. Unfortunately the two man middle with two floating creators didn't work at all, Liverpool needed a runner from deep (Hendo) and that's not possible without a deeper midfielder, so Lallana's was essentially a wasted position that should have gone to Can or Lucas.

                    If we play a midfield like that against Arsenal, they will be out of sight by half time. The captain is playing in his least effective position and we are still outnumbered at times in there - all while offering little support to Benteke, who actually looked great when he was given some support.

                    So far our attacking plan has been either give it to Coutinho and hope he can do something with it, or boot it high to Benteke. The scoreline today could very easily have been reversed. Certainly it is still early in the season, but we just don't seem to have any balance or functional shape. Hopefully things will improve, but I can't help but feel that the two results so far have papered over some cracks.
